🧩 Fraction Match-Up Stations

Pairs rotate through fast stations using paper strips, paper circles, and paper rectangles partitioned into halves, thirds, fourths, sixths, and eighths. At each station, partners build or check equal parts, compare two fractions with the same numerator or same denominator, and record which fraction is larger or smaller with a quick sketch and math words on a recording card. After each station, partners complete a brief check by identifying one model detail to revise before moving on, then the class closes with a two-minute circle reflection using sentence stems about what part of their paper project already shows fractions clearly and what they will improve next.
